Gameday - Adirondack (40-23-3-4) at Brampton (28-33-6-4)
April 8, 2018 - ECHL (ECHL)
Adirondack Thunder News Release
WHO: Adirondack Thunder (40-24-3-4) @ Brampton Beast (28-33-6-4)
WHAT: ECHL REGULAR SEASON GAME #970
WHEN: Sunday, April 8, @ 2:00 PM
WHERE: Powerade Centre - Brampton, ONT
TONIGHT'S MATCHUP: The Adirondack Thunder are back in action to take on the Brampton Beast in their final game of the 2017-18 regular season. Adirondack enters today's matchup off of a 3-2 victory over the Manchester Monarchs on Friday evening in Glens Falls.Â
NORTH NUMERO UNO: The Adirondack Thunder enter Brampton with 87 points in the North Divisions Standings, tied with the Reading Royals for first place. Adirondack can clinch the Division title for the second straight season with a victory over Brampton today or a Manchester regulation loss. The Thunder would also clinch the title with one point if Manchester also earned just one point.
PLAYOFF POSITIONING: Adirondack will begin the 2018 Kelly Cup Playoffs on Friday, April 13 at Cool Insuring Arena. The Thunder will play either the Reading Royals or Worcester Railers in the first round of playoff action. If Adirondack wins the North Division it will host Worcester on Friday and if the Thunder finish second, it will host Reading in round one.
COMIC CON-ACHER: Thunder forward Shane Conacher tallied the game's first goal in Friday's 3-2 victory. Conacher's goal gives him 20 tallies and 63 points from 54 games played on the season. Conacher's 1.17 points per game ranks third in the ECHL amongst players with at least 50 games played. The Burlington, ONT native is also tied with Peter MacArthur for the single-season franchise record for points in a season.
BACK IN BLACK-WOOD: Adirondack netminder Mackenzie Blackwood turned aside 37 of the 39 shots he faced in Friday's victory. Blackwood's win marked his second from four starts this season as he improved to 2-1-1 with the Thunder. The 6-4 netminder's 37 saves were also an ECHL career high and the most saves he's made at any level since January 15 with the AHL's Binghamton Devils.
INTO THIN AARON: Thunder defenseman Aaron Titcomb made his professional debut on Friday against Manchester and tallied an assist on Conacher's game-opening goal. The 6-4 blueliner joined the Thunder earlier this week on an amateur try out from Merrimack College, where he amassed 14 points (1-13-14) over 102 games from four years of NCAA Hockey.
SYRACUSE BOUND: Adirondack forward Troy Bourke appeared in his first AHL game since October last evening in a 1-0 victory for the Syracuse Crunch. Bourke has now skated in two AHL games with Syracuse this season, in addition to 22 games with Adirondack. The 5-10 forward has amassed 32 points (10-22-32) with the Thunder, good for a team-best 1.45 points per game pace.
